Configuration rules and feature limitations
for VRRP-E
Consider the following rules when configuring VRRP-E:
The interfaces of all routers in a virtual router must be in the same IP subnet.
The IP address assigned to the virtual router cannot be configured on any of the Brocade
devices.
The Hello interval must be set to the same value on all the Brocade devices.
The Dead interval must be set to the same value on all the Brocade devices.
The track priority for a virtual router must be lower than the VRRP-E priority.
The same VRID must not be used across IPv6 VRRP-E and IPv4 VRRP-E if they are in the same
broadcast domain.
Hitless switchover is not supported.
NOTE
If you disable VRRP-E, the Brocade device removes all the configuration information for the disabled
protocol from the running configuration. Moreover, when you save the configuration to the startup
configuration after disabling the protocol, all configuration information for the disabled protocol is
removed from the startup configuration.
Configuring additional VRRP and VRRP-E parameters
You can modify the following VRRP and VRRP-E parameters on each individual virtual router. These
parameters apply to both protocols:
Authentication type (if the interfaces on which you configure the virtual router use
authentication)
Backup priority
Suppression of RIP advertisements on Backup routes for the backed up interface
Hello interval
Dead interval
Backup Hello messages and message timer (Backup advertisement)
Track por t
Track priority
Backup preempt mode
Master Router Abdication and Reinstatement
VRRP-Extended Slow Start
VRRP-Extended Scale Timer
Enable password display
Refer to “VRRP and VRRP-E parameters” on page 784 for a summary of the parameters and their
defaults.
